Overview of Classical Crossover musician Tokio Myers
British classical pianist and composer Tokio Myers became well-known after taking home the trophy in the show's 12th season. His music combines classical and electronic elements to produce a distinctive sound known as "classical crossover." Myers started playing the piano at a young age, which ignited his passion for music. He continued his education at the Royal College of Music in London, honing his musical abilities there.
Myers draws inspiration from a variety of musical styles to create music that is renowned for its emotional depth and electric fire. His compositions, which combine traditional methods with modern production, demonstrate his mastery of the piano. Myers' music frequently has a cinematic aspect that carries listeners to other places and stirs intense emotions.
Tokio Myers has emerged as a key player in the classical crossover genre thanks to his avant-garde approach to classical music. His music is a tribute to the value of pushing limits in the music industry as well as the strength of creativity.

What do people also ask about Classical Crossover musician Tokio Myers?
Did Tokio Myers donate his winnings?
Tokio Myers, the winner of Britain's Got Talent, will use his PS250,000 prize money to open a music school to assist young people from challenging situations.

Why is Tokio Myers famous?
With over ten million viewers, Tokio Myers' victory in the 12th season of Britain's Got Talent made him renowned.
What is Tokio Myers real name?
Torville Jones is Tokio Myers' real name.
What song did Tokio Myers play in his audition?
He sang Debussy's "Clair de lune," which became Ed Sheeran's song "Bloodstream," Rihanna's "Diamonds," Hans Zimmer's Interstellar theme score, and Rag'n'Bone Man's popular song "Human" in the final to win reality competition Britain's Got Talent in 2017.
